Christian Breidert is a notable figure in the realm of film writing, celebrated for his insightful explorations of cult classics and their impact on popular culture. One of his standout works, *Glückwunsch, Miss Sophie – 50 Jahre „Dinner for one“: Das Erfolgsgeheimnis des Kultsketches* (2013), dives deep into the enduring legacy of the beloved sketch "Dinner for One." This film not only chronicles its half-century of influence but also highlights the unique charm that has made it a perennial favorite across generations, especially during New Year’s Eve celebrations in Germany.
